cot1 / kät/ • n. a type of bed, in particular: ∎  a camp bed, particularly a portable, collapsible one. ∎  a plain narrow bed. ∎ Brit. a baby’s crib. cot2 • n. a small shelter for livestock. ∎ archaic a small, simple cottage.cot3 Math. • abbr. cotangent.

cot 2 light bedstead XVII; swinging bed for officers, the sick, etc., XVIII; small child's bed XIX. — Hindi khāt bedstead, couch, hammock :- Prakrit kha⃛⃛ā, Skr. khá⃛vā.

cot.
1. Very humble small rural cottage, especially with wattled sides and a thatched roof, or a structure in a garden or park in imitation of it, but used as a retreat, summer-house, or similar.

2. Dovecote.

cot 1 cottage. OE. cot = MLG., MDu., ON. kot :- Gmc. *kutam, rel. to COTE.
